私のUnixにPython 2.7を追加したいです。
Unixがインストールされ、実行中のVirtualBoxにソースコードをダウンロードしました。
./configure --prefix=/usr \
--enable-shared \
--with-system-expat \
大丈夫です。
ただし、次を実行しようとするとmake,
失敗します。
cc –Kpthread –Wl,-Bexport –o python Modules/python.o libpython2.7.a -lsocket –lnsl –lpthread –ldl –lm
Undefined first referenced
symbol in file
_PyInt_FromDev libpython2.7.a(posixmodule.o)
UX:ld: ERROR: Symbol referencing errors. No output written to python
*** Error code 1 (bu21)
UX:make: ERROR: fatal error.
解決策を見つけるためにGoogleで検索しようとしましたが、大きな成功を収めませんでした。
解決策の方向性を提示できますか?
環境:
- オペレーティングシステムUnixware 7.1.4
- Python 2.7.10
答え1
make
#endif
Modules/posixmodule.c
526行から513行に移動に成功しました。